The New Tribe, Old Eyes African Retreat is a three-day immersive medicine weekend held just outside Cape Town, South Africa. It continues into an eighteen-day microdosing integration and transformation journey (online), ending in a sacred witnessing ceremony — the final step of our personal shamanic odyssey. In total, it is a twenty-one–day arc of renewal, remembrance, and awakening — where we begin as strangers and leave as tribe. After more than a decade of guiding this work, we have seen this format consistently offer the deepest value, clarity, and embodiment from sacred plant-medicine.
The weekend opens with a traditional African welcoming and cleansing ritual — a gentle arrival into the land, into body, and into community. From there, we journey through two night-time Ayahuasca ceremonies and a daytime Hauchuma/San Pedro transformation session. Each morning begins with Tiger Hymn Shamanic Primal Breathwork and body integration — helping the medicine settle not just in mind, but in muscle, memory, and breath.
On the main process day, we gather around the fire for a powerful shamanic ceremony — where we release old contracts, speak truth to our past, and call in new pathways. It is a moment of courage, clarity, and quiet prayer.
